Your Daily Responsibilities:Configure, maintain, and optimize ERP and CRM systems according to business requirements. Support data integration and exchange between systems (SQL, API, EDI, ETL). Assist with manufacturing processes such as planning, inventory, purchasing, and quality control. Generate reports and indicators to aid in decision-making. Collaborate with internal teams within a Microsoft 365 environment across multiple sites. You Bring:A DEC or a Bachelor's degree in Computer Science, Software Engineering, or a related field.5+ years of experience in ERP/CRM integration and development. A strong analytical mindset and problem-solving skills. Self-motivation and initiative. Excellent communication skills and the ability to simplify complex concepts. A keen sense of organization and attention to detail. A team-oriented spirit. Assets:Hands-on experience in the Quebec manufacturing sector. Participation in at least one complete ERP deployment project. Experience with third-party integrations (ERP, CRM, etc.). Experience in developing a DataLake/LakeHouse and related reporting. Familiarity with Microsoft Azure and Infrastructure-as-Code (IaC) is a plus.

STAS Inc., based in Chicoutimi, Québec, develops equipment that supports productivity and quality for the aluminum industry. The company’s work centers on progress for industrial producers and aims to create a positive, lasting impact worldwide.

Role overview

The Software Integrator (Developer) works with business systems such as ERP, CRM, and HRIS. This role involves connecting platforms, building new modules or bridges, and updating existing solutions. The goal is to ensure employees have the tools they need to work efficiently.

What you will do

  • Integrate new systems into the company’s technology landscape
  • Develop and modify modules or connectors between business applications
  • Support deployment of these solutions across the organization
  • Assist in training staff on new or updated systems
